Transaction 7fd8151ed3da1678566261b0c775523a96ea2fd2eba3e7bd92ee45eacc8cca53
1 Input
1 Output
-
7fd8151ed3da1678566261b0c775523a96ea2fd2eba3e7bd92ee45eacc8cca53:0
- value
- 30623942
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df4b7ba04aad3fe7297ecbbdf7595e3cf8d1844 OP_EQUAL
- address
- 3K1Qo5jGcntghaygGgH9UYde64gmkYBve4